    The most great WordPress plugin ‘All in One SEO Pack’ is released under GPL v2 or later , as its readme.txt said.
    but all_in_one_seo_pack.php is said that it is released under GPL v3 or later.
    So I have to treat ‘All in One SEO Pack’ as GPL v3 instead of GPL v2 or later.
    Is that right ?

    DR I’m worrier. If your plugin is released under GPLv3, I’ll get some legal disadvantages with no advantages (in very rare case).

    For example, if a plugin XXX for wordpress is released under GPL v2 and YYY is released under GPL v3, redistributing a wordpress with XXX and YYY is legally allowed ? You know, GPL v2 is not compatible with GPL v3.
    OK, Using them internally is allowed, but Redistributing them may not be allowed.

    I think the best way to avoid legal problems is using plugins released under the license “GPLv2 or later”.
